سلام
قبل از پاسخ به سوالات شما به این نکته توجه کنید که قرار نیست در هنگام آموزش مدل کل دیتاست به یکباره در حافظه یا حافظه gpu لود بشه .در واقع چیزهایی که رم gpu را اشغال می کنه وزن های مدل شما و وضغیت optimizer که دو برابر وزن های مدل است و gradients و activations و متغیرهای موقتی که توسط توابع مدل شما استفاده شده.شما در واقع به اندازه یک batch_size اطلاعات مربوطه را در gpu لود می کنید.
در مورد سوال اول شما، شما می تونید از google colab pro+ استفاده کنید که شما محدود به 16 گیگ رم جی پی یو و 52 گیگ رم هستید که از سایت های ایرانی هم می تونید با مبلغ 2700000 تومان می تونید خریداریش کنید
در مورد سوال دوم شما، بستگی به نیازهای شما داره میتونید از سرویسهای ابری دیگری مانند Amazon Web Services (AWS)، Microsoft Azure یا Google Cloud Platform (GCP) استفاده کنید.
در مورد سوال سوم شما، سرورهای مجازی (VPS) گزینهای مناسب برای پردازش دادههای حجیم هستند. شما میتوانید از سرویسدهندههای مختلفی مانند DigitalOcean، Linode یا Vultr استفاده کنید.
در مورد سوال چهارم شما، لپتاپهای گیمینگ معمولاً دارای پردازندههای قوی و کارت گرافیک مناسب هستند که میتوانند برای پردازش دادههای حجیم مناسب باشند. اما با توجه به حجم دادههای شما، استفاده از یک سرور قدرتمندتر ممکن است بهتر باشد.